Questions & Answers
The cheapest way to get from Bordeaux Airport (BOD) to Pau is to bus via Bordeaux which costs €17 - €28 and takes 4h 26m.
The fastest way to get from Bordeaux Airport (BOD) to Pau is to drive which takes 2h 4m and costs €30 - €50.
No, there is no direct bus from Bordeaux Airport (BOD) to Pau. However, there are services departing from Aéroport and arriving at Pau via Bordeaux.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 4h 26m.
No, there is no direct train from Bordeaux Airport (BOD) to Pau. However, there are services departing from Aéroport and arriving at Pau via Bordeaux St Jean.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 3h 41m.
The distance between Bordeaux Airport (BOD) and Pau is 246 km. The road distance is 209.5 km.
The best way to get from Bordeaux Airport (BOD) to Pau without a car is to tram and train which takes 3h 41m and costs €35 - €85.
It takes approximately 3h 41m to get from Bordeaux Airport (BOD) to Pau, including transfers.
